Kudelski: Bank raises price target

The past week has been tough for Swiss-based TV encryption specialists Kudelski, which announced 270 staff lay-offs (9 per cent of the workforce) and a need to trim costs. The planned remedial action has gone down well with the market, with analysts at investment bank Goldman Sachs raising Kudelski’s price target from SFr 8.50 to […]

20% of TV sets Internet-connected by 2016

The number of TV sets connected to the Internet will reach 551 million by 2016 for the 40 countries covered in a new report from Digital TV Research (DTVR), up from 124 million at end-2010. According to the Connected TV Forecasts report, this translates to 20 per cent of global TV sets by 2016, up […]
